Description
CHEAP STREET 1. 1625 (South West Side) No 18
ST 6316 1/316 II GV 2.
Later C19. 3 storeys. 2 window bays. Ashlar front. Moulded stone eaves cornice. Rectangular window openings with keystones set within segmental recesssowih keystones and with chamfered edges and with volutes in upper corners. Sash windows. Stringcourse below 1st floor. Contemporary ashlar casing to shop front and house entrance; capitals to pilasters with anthemion motif and inward turning volutes (see Bastards at Blandford); fascia and cornice; 4 panelled house door with fanlight at right-hand end. Nos 2 to 30 (even) and Nos 34 to 50 (even) form a group.
